MAGDEBURG FIRE INSURANCE COMPANY, [centered] OF MAGDEBURG, GERMANY. [centered] GUTTE & FRANK, Managers, SAN FRANCISCO, CAL. [centered]

LESLEY BATES, Special Agent.

Los Angeles Cal 23 March 1901

My dear little boy Edward:

I got your nice long letter, and you wrote it very nicely. I wanted to answer it before but I did not have the time. Today I am going to Santa Monica, and will see the Ocean with the big waves rolling on the sand. The water is warm and lots of people go in bathing, but I dont go. I think our house is the nicest in the world, because Mother and you and Jocelyn and Richard and Lesley and Norman are there, and I think that part of Alameda with the bay and the trees is most beautiful. I am sure you boys all like our home. Tell Mother I am too rushed for time to write and the mail goes in a few minutes. I am well but very tired as there were a lot of rough boys making a noise in the street up to three o'clock and they Kept me awake. Mr. Fores goes to Santa Barbara tomorrow, and expects to get to Alameda next Thursday so you will see him. Tell Mother I did not hear from her yesterday, and did not write either. Goodbye Edward. Be a good boy.

always your affect Father

HLABates

[Imprint] illustration: TECUMSEH CHIEF OF THE SHAWNEES

PACIFIC COAST DEPARTMENT H. L. A. BATES, GENERAL AGENT 240 SANSOME STREET SAN FRANCISCO, CAL. The Shawnee Fire Insurance Co. Of Topeka, Kansas

Office: July 14/09 Wed

My dear old Sned:

I have just received your postal card written yesterday saying that you are not at all well. I hope you are not sick. Let me know what was or is the matter with you. It is quite warm here in the middle of the day, but the evenings are very pleasant, and the nights quite cool. No news from Mother, Jocelyn or Richard. Les, Nor & I are all well. We are going to Tiedemanns to dinner tonight. Les only eats two meals a day. Nature you know!

Take good care of yourself, and be home on the 24th or 25th. You have your ticket and if you need money for sleepers etc, 'let me know at once so that I can send it to you.

Your loving old Dad H L A Bates

Letter just received from Mother says she hopes to be home Aug 1/09
